This is my favorite place to eat in town, and only part of that has anything to do with the food. First of all, its a coursed meal so it takes awhile. If you plan on having all four courses, Cheese, Salad, Meat, and Desert, then plan on staying for at least two hours. This is not the type of meal that your in a rush to complete. The attraction of a place like this is the atmosphere and intimacy. The lighting is low the tables allow a good deal of privacy and the nature of the meal means a lot of communal sharing and the pace of the dinner means a lot of time for conversation. The wait staff is incredibly attentive and the know the intricacies of the menu inside and out. Ask them questions about everything you order and they will give you all the information you could possibly desire. One of the best things about this place is the sauces for the meat course. My wife’s step-dad took us here last night and it was really some of the best food I’ve ever eaten. It is a Brazilian Churrascaria, which means that there are no menus. There is only a fantastic forty item salad bar with something for everyone. My favorite item was hard bread and fresh pepper-marinated buffalo mozzarella to put on it. When youre ready for the main course, you have a card that you can turn from red to green when you want meat. The Gauchos then swarm around you with various meats that have been grilled on skewers and cut off pieces for you at your request. They had top sirloin, filet mignon with bacon, without bacon, or with garlic, flank steak, leg of lamb, lamb chops, pork tenderloin, barbeque ribs, chicken, and I think shrimp on request. All of these are choice meats grilled to perfection.
